Godfrey 'Solo' Oduor is the new Harambee Starlets head coach, Citizen Digital can exclusively report.

Football Kenya Federation (FKF) deputy president Doris Petra confirmed that the former Nzoia FC boss will take charge of the team after the former coach Charles Okere left his role.

Oduor is currently an assistant coach at FKF Premier League side KCB.

“We have held some talks with him and decided to give him chance to steer our national women’s team.

“Okere wanted to leave earlier but we had we requested to stay on as we sought for a long term coach and when we resumed office in November last year he decided to leave.

“The federation is now working on Oduor’s contract which he will sign soon. He is a good coach who will guide our team well in winning titles. The nature of the contract will be known soon”

Harambee Starlets are scheduled to play Albania in international friendly in Tirana on April 11 when Oduor will take charge of his first assignment.

The match against Albania, a team ranked 78 places above Kenya in FIFA Women’s ranking, will be the first engagement for Starlets in over a year after the FIFA ban which was lifted in November 2022.

Starlets are expected to report to camp on March 30 before leaving for Albania on April 8, 2023.

Tanzania’s Fountain Gate Princess Sporting director Alex Alumirah was appointed by the FKF Caretaker Committee on January 24, 2022 as the Starlets head coach for 12 months after the committee fired coach Okere who took over from David Ouma in April 2021 after the current Sofapaka head coach was also shown the door having been with the team for long.

Starlets who missed the 2022  African Women Cup Of Nations (AWCON) tournament which was staged in Morocco and they will be aiming to qualify for the 2024 edition which will be held in the same country (Morocco) for the second time in a row.
